From 016b46e0e1e3988e48bff350affd44e218447b5a Mon Sep 17 00:00:00 2001 From: Leonardo Fagundes Luz Serrano Date: Tue, 11 Oct 2022 11:44:33 -0300 Subject: [PATCH] Added more helm information to collect tool Added outputs of some kubectl status commands to output of collect tool, at /var/extra/containerization_kube.info Specifically, information on: - helm repositories - helm charts - helm releases Test Plan: PASS Information added Story: 2010211 Task: 46536 Signed-off-by: Leonardo Fagundes Luz Serrano Change-Id: Ife2ff0cd91e1a0579eae94ab9bceb2f01ff3ea59 --- tools/collector/debian-scripts/collect_containerization.sh | 3 +++ 1 file changed, 3 insertions(+) diff --git a/tools/collector/debian-scripts/collect_containerization.sh b/tools/collector/debian-scripts/collect_containerization.sh index f89eb92e..2446c286 100755 --- a/tools/collector/debian-scripts/collect_containerization.sh +++ b/tools/collector/debian-scripts/collect_containerization.sh @@ -95,6 +95,9 @@ if [ "$nodetype" = "controller" -a "${ACTIVE}" = true ] ; then CMDS+=("kubectl get roles.rbac.authorization.k8s.io --all-namespaces") CMDS+=("kubectl get clusterrolebindings.rbac.authorization.k8s.io") CMDS+=("kubectl get clusterroles.rbac.authorization.k8s.io") + CMDS+=("kubectl get helmrepositories.source.toolkit.fluxcd.io -A") + CMDS+=("kubectl get helmcharts.source.toolkit.fluxcd.io -A") + CMDS+=("kubectl get helmreleases.helm.toolkit.fluxcd.io -A") for CMD in "${CMDS[@]}" ; do delimiter ${LOGFILE_KUBE} "${CMD}" eval ${CMD} 2>>${COLLECT_ERROR_LOG} >>${LOGFILE_KUBE}